Mini Excavator Rental Rates Los Angeles 2025

Renting a mini excavator in Los Angeles in 2025 typically costs between $200 and $400 per day, $800 to $1,500 per week, and $2,500 to $4,000 per month. These rates vary based on the model, size, and additional attachments required. Leading rental companies in Los Angeles provide a wide range of options suitable for trenching and backfilling projects.

Vendor Daily Rate Weekly Rate Review Score Website
United Rentals $300 $900 8 Visit
Sunbelt Rentals $325 $975 7 Visit
Cal‑West Rentals $325 $975 7 Visit
Rubbl (Caterpillar listings) $241 $535 8 Visit
Budget Excavator Rental $276 $741 7 Visit

Factors Influencing Mini Excavator Hire Prices

Several factors affect the rental costs of mini excavators, including the machine's size, the duration of the rental, and any additional attachments needed. Seasonal demand and the specific requirements of the project can also impact pricing.

Hidden-Fee Breakdown

When renting a mini excavator, be aware of potential hidden fees such as delivery and pick-up charges, which may be flat or mileage-based. Fuel surcharges, damage waivers versus full insurance, cleaning fees for excessive dirt or mud, late-return penalties, and overtime charges can also add to the overall cost.
